David Sprague Obituary

David Sprague, age 58, passed away peacefully on Monday, May 13, 2024. He was born on August 18, 1965, in Barrow-in-Furness, England, UK, to Christopher J. Sprague and Brenda A. Sprague. David was a deeply spiritual man who embodied God's love through his gentle demeanor, calm character, and graceful strength. His faith and resolve remained unwavering throughout his eight-year battle with cancer. He was an inspiration to all who knew him and was loved and admired by many. The impact of David's life will be felt for years to come. David graduated from the University of New Orleans with a degree in Computer Science in 1997. Following graduation, David began working as an IT Professional for the Orleans Parish School Board School Board where he enjoyed working for 22 years. His dedication, talent and commitment to excellence made him a standout among his peers, although by his humble nature, you would never know it. He enjoyed his work and was proud of the many milestones and accomplishments he and his colleagues achieved. David was a shining example of a man driven by his purpose and faith in God. He was kind, generous and loving as was evidenced by the mission work that he undertook and his work at Kidztown Children's Ministry of Celebration Church. Working with children held a special place in David's heart. David's legacy will live on forever through the many lives he touched and the memories of those who had the opportunity to know him. David will be remembered for his English sense of humor, his uncanny ability to recall the smallest details, and his love for his Mother's Sausage Rolls. He will be remembered as a loving son, brother, uncle, cousin, and friend. David was preceded in death by his brother, Stephen P. Sprague; his maternal grandparents, Anne and Fred Allinson; and his paternal grandparents, John and Marjorie Sprague; David is survived by his beloved mother, Brenda A. Sprague, his father, Christopher J. Sprague; his brother Trevor Sprague (Cindy); his beloved niece, Whitney Sprague Womac (Ryan); his beloved great-niece, Claire whom he adored; his beloved nephew, Brandon M. Sprague (Leigh).
